Issue 11: Ammonium nitrate fertilisers
Ammonium nitrate has been involved in numerous past incidents causing explosions, fires, and releasing toxic fumes, and it is known that even small scale storage of ammonium nitrate fertilisers such as 10 tonnes in some legislation may place the population at high risk if proper safety measures and procedures are not fully in place.
Knowledge of the inherent hazards associated with the handling and storage of ammonium nitrate fertilisers is crucial to prevent incidents related to fertilisers to occur.
